Edgefield Post Acute in Edgefield, SC is seeking a compassionate CNA for a 3:00 PM–11:00 PM shift. You will provide hands-on daily care, assist with activities of daily living, monitor vitals, and report changes to the nursing team.
We value teamwork, reliability, and excellent communication to ensure resident comfort and safety. Benefits include insurance, 401(k), PTO, tuition reimbursement, and growth opportunities.

The primary purpose of your job position is to provide each of your assigned residents with routine daily nursing care and services in accordance with the resident’s assessment and care plan, and as may be directed by your supervisors.
This position has no supervisor responsibilities.
Must possess, as a minimum, an 10th grade education Language Skills Ability to read, analyze, and interpret general business periodicals, professional journals, technical procedures, or governmental regulations. Ability to write reports, business correspondence, and procedure manuals. Ability to effectively present information and respond to questions from managers and employees. Mathematical Skills Ability to apply concepts such as fractions, percentages, ratios and proportions to practical situations. Reasoning Ability Ability to solve practical problems and deal with a variety of concrete variables in situations where only limited standardization exists. Ability to interpret a variety of instructions furnished in written, oral, diagram, or schedule form.
Must be a licensed Certified Nursing Assistant in accordance with laws of the state. CPR Preferred.
